ORONO -- As captains and coaches have stated for weeks now, the goal is to go 1-0 every week. And the Black Bears have done just that, winning their last six games including a dominant win over Hampton on Saturday.

Maine currently stands tall with a 5-1 conference record, and after Monmouth University dropped their game on Saturday, the door has opened for the Black Bears to tie for first place in the CAA standings this week with a win over Rhode Island, the conference’s top seed.

“Our players have earned that," said head coach Jordan Stevens. "Through the work that they’ve done, they’ve earned it. We have a great opportunity. We got to have a great week of practice so that we can meet that opportunity and make the most of it.”
